FTB assists taxpayers at the Local Assistance Centers September 2018 Tax News
In July, Governor Brown declared a State of Emergency for several fires burning in California. Some of the fires were the Carr Fire in Shasta county, Holiday fire in Santa Barbara county, Klamathon fire in Siskiyou county and West fire in San Diego county. The Governor’s Office of Emergency Services (Cal OES) opened Local Assistance Centers (LACs) in the counties mentioned here.
As of August 2, the 4 fires had destroyed over 154,000 acres of land, 1,100 residences and 500 other structures, with the Carr Fire in Shasta County still being active. In July, our representatives assisted 136 survivors at LACs and they remain on site helping dozens more survivors daily.
Our staff will be present to assist survivors at active LACs as long as we are needed. We are able to:
- Provide copies of lost returns
- Answer questions regarding their accounts
- Provide information and handouts regarding how to claim a qualified disaster loss on a tax return
